Web13 Apr 2024 · AIDS-associated toxoplasmic encephalopathy can develop acute or chronic inflammatory lesions in the brain. Perivasculitis, inflammatory cell infiltration, and glial cell hyperplasia are seen in milder lesions. In more severe cases, foci of necrosis are seen in the gray and white matter, often multiple, small focal necrosis.
